The story

A 3-million-passenger airport is concessioned for 50 years on a per-passenger fee bid. The winner rebuilds the terminal, grows non-aero revenue to 45% and earns regulated aero tariffs from AERA. Traffic forecasting, capex phasing and AERA tariff-order risk are the diligence core.
